Carbenoxolone is a synthetic derivative of glycyrrhetinic acid, originally derived from licorice root, and used as an anti-ulcer agent to treat peptic, esophageal, and oral ulcers. It has also been investigated for its anti-inflammatory properties, neuroprotective activity, and role as a gap junction inhibitor in research settings. Carbenoxolone is not broadly approved and has limited use in current clinical practice due to significant side effects, including electrolyte disturbances.
